Hair follicle drug testing has increasingly become a common drug testing method in recent years. Employers, courts, and Substance Abuse professionals are now opting for hair drug testing over traditional urine tests. This method is preferred by entities with zero-tolerance policies on drug use, as well as those supervising individuals on probation due to its longer drug detection period of up to 90 days, observed collection method, and significant resistance to tampering. However, urine tests remain more effective for detecting recent drug use within a 5-day window.

Hair analysis has gained recognition as an effective mechanism for identifying substance and alcohol consumption. It retains a protracted timeline of substance use by capturing biomarkers within the structure of the lengthening hair fibers. When harvested near the scalp, hair can offer up to roughly a 3-month detection span for alcohol and other substances. Hair collection is straightforward, fiddling with it is relatively challenging, and it is easy to transport.
A sample measuring 1.5 inches consisting of around 200 hair strands (similar in size to a #2 pencil) close to the scalp yields 100mg of hair, which is the optimal amount for both screening and confirmation. For EtG, supplementary tests, or evaluations exceeding 10 panels, 150mg of the specimen is advisable. Usage of a jeweler’s scale for weighing the specimen is suggested. If scalp hair is not obtainable, a comparable quantity of body hair can be used. When mentioning head hair, it refers solely to scalp hair. Body hair encompasses all other hair variations (such as facial, axillary, etc.).
Process Overview
The critical phases engaged in the lab processing of a drug evaluation outcome include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.
Accessioning entails the preliminary processing of a sample into the lab’s framework. It comprises verifying that the sample was appropriately sealed and dispatched, assigning a unique L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and performing additional data compilation not provided by an electronic chain of custody system.
Screening is an initial rapid assay for drug misuse detection. While being a cost-efficient strategy to exclude drug consumption in most samples, a confirmed positive screen is necessary for legal admissibility. Samples that yield a presumptive positive in Screening necessitate follow-up verification.
If a sample yields a presumptive positive during the Screening phase, more hair is extracted from the initial sample for preparation in the Extraction phase. During this phase, substances are isolated from hair in much lower concentrations than other techniques (e.g., urine or oral flu id), rendering hair drug analysis the most complex procedure to undertake.
Confirmation of any affirmative screening outcome is executed via G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S. All samples presuming positive results undergo washing prior to confirmation as required. The entire laboratory procedure from Accessioning to Confirmation is scrutinized under both the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air designation and the accreditation to ISO / IEC 17025 standards.

Note: Although frequently called "hair follicle tests", the test actually examines the hair strand rather than the follicle beneath the scalp.
